These Matcha Cookies with Chocolate Chips are soft and chewy with a delicious matcha flavor. A delightfully unique cookie, you'll love them with a cup of coffee or tea.
Place a stick of butter in a medium-sized mixing bowl. Melt the butter in the microwave.
Add the sugars on top of the butter and use a fork to combine.
Add one egg and mix more to combine.
Top the mixture with the match powder and stir to incorporate.
Next add the flour and sprinkle on the baking soda and salt. Use fork to mix everything together. At this point the dough will be thick.
Add chocolate chips and gently fold them into the cookie dough.
Using your hands, shape the cookie dough into balls. About 1/4 cup of dough per cookie. And place the cookie dough balls on a parchment paper-lined baking sheet. This recipe will make about 12 cookies, so be sure to give each one space as they spread out during baking.
Finally, gently press each cookie dough ball to slightly flatten it.
Bake for 12 minutes for chewy cookies. If you prefer crunchier cookies, add a few more minutes.
Remove from oven and allow cookies to cool.

Notes
If there are brown sugar lumps while mixing, use the fork to break them up and combine with the white sugar and butter
While adding the matcha powder, you may need to scrap the sides of the mixing bowl to incorporate all of the powder into the mixture
Allow 30 minutes for the cookies to cool. This is necessary for them to hold their shape.
